Baby Stroller and Pram Market in the US – Drivers and Forecasts by Technavio
LONDON–(BUSINESS WIRE)–#BabyProducts—Technavio
analysts forecast the baby
stroller and pram market in the US to grow at a CAGR of
almost 6% during the forecast period, according to their latest report.
The research study covers the present scenario and growth prospects of
the baby
stroller and pram market in the US for 2017-2021. To
calculate the market size, the retail sales of baby strollers and prams
through the various distribution channels have been considered.
With a share of 61.42%, the baby stroller segment dominated the baby
stroller and pram market in the US in 2016. Within the baby stroller
segment, the comfort stroller sub-segment generated the maximum amount
of revenue in 2016 and accounted for more than 59% of the baby stroller
segment in the US. The market for comfort strollers in the US is broadly
driven by the improved features and designs of comfort strollers.

Technavio consumer
and retail analysts highlight the following three factors that
are contributing to the growth of the baby stroller and pram market in
the US:
New product launches with improved features
Vendors that offer baby strollers and prams continuously focus on
improving the technology and features integrated into their products to
attract more consumers in the US. Even consumers of baby strollers and
prams in the US are open to accepting and adopting new technology and
features. The vendors that provide baby strollers and prams in the US
reciprocate the demand and launch new products with enhanced features.
Brijesh Kumar Choubey, a lead toys
and baby products research analyst at Technavio, says, “Baby
Jogger, a key vendor in the US, has plans to launch a new baby stroller
in 2017 named city select LUX. This product will be equipped with the
all-wheel suspension feature, which provides a smooth ride for the child.”
Growing demand for baby strollers and prams that are compliant with
safety regulations
Manufacturers of baby strollers and prams in the US focus on providing
the highest quality products. The products are rigorously tested and
certified by respective safety standard programs in the US, such as the
JPMA. Vendors ensure that their baby strollers and prams are compliant
with various standards so that they can project their products in the US
market as safe to use.
“In the US, vendors look to associate with the JPMA, which is a
non-profit association that provides certifications to manufacturers of
baby products. A JPMA certification implies that the product has been
tested for all standards set by the Consumer Product Safety Commission
and American Society for Testing and Materials,” adds Brijesh.
Developing market for eco-friendly strollers
In the baby stroller and pram market in the US, vendors largely focus on
their manufacturing procedures and raw materials used to develop baby
strollers and prams. This requires meeting all safety requirements as
per the US safety standards for manufacturing baby products. Vendors
seek to use raw materials and manufacturing methods that do not harm the
child and the environment.
For instance, as per the US regulations, manufacturers are restricted to
use BPA in products that come directly in contact with infants and
children. Thus, vendors like Baby Jogger and UPPAbaby offer baby
strollers and prams that are free from hazardous materials.
